Lost in contemplation I found myself standing before Xiang Lin Si Temple. Its unassuming facade belied a rich history. This double-story temple a relatively modern structure built in 1985 stands in stark contrast to its much older neighbour Cheng Hoon Teng Temple. Xiang Lin Si Temple is a testament to the enduring spirit of Buddhism in Malacca.

Xiang Lin Si Temple though smaller than many other Buddhist temples worldwide holds a unique charm. Its simple design devoid of excessive ornamentation allows visitors to focus on the essence of the faith. Unlike larger temples with separate rooms for various deities Xiang Lin Si houses its key figures in one central hall. A small smiling statue of Mi-lo Fwo the Chinese Maitreya greets visitors. He is known as the Benevolent One or the One Who Possesses Loving Kindness.

The Eighteen Lohans line both sides of the Buddha Hall. These enlightened beings who have reached The Other Shore are depicted in unique ways. Each one’s individuality speaks to the diversity within the pursuit of enlightenment. At the centre sits a smaller statue of Gautama Buddha. Behind him stands Guan Yin the Goddess of Mercy. Her presence underscores the temple’s dedication to compassion.

There are also five massive sculptures. Their identities remain a mystery. One might be Guan Yu a temple guardian. Another possibly Wei Tuo a protector of Buddhist teachings. The identities of the other three however remain elusive. The temple’s collection of Buddhist books adds to its scholarly atmosphere.
